👕 Grab your “Lido Deck People Watching Club” tee here: https://amzn.to/3Tz5YsI Carnival Cruise Line just turned its back on loyal cruisers by replacing the beloved VIFP loyalty program with something totally new — and many guests are calling it a betrayal. Introducing Carnival Rewards, launching June 2026. For the first time ever, your cruise status will EXPIRE unless you keep spending — a lot. 🎯 No more lifetime perks. 🎯 No more forever loyalty. 🎯 Based on how much money you spend, not how many nights.
